Saints meet Chiefs in clash of Super Bowl hopefuls

Start: Michael Thomas

The Chiefs are the second best defense against fantasy wide receivers this year, pretty surprising for a defense that is often considered middle of the pack. However, with Drew Brees returning Sunday, Thomas could look to continue his solid fantasy play as he has scored in double digits in three of his last four games. Start Thomas as a high end WR2 in what should be a shootout.

Sit: Saints D/ST

This should go without saying against the Chiefs, but the Saints D/ST is still being started in around 52% of leagues. Despite the fact that the Saints are a top 5 fantasy defense, and that Patrick Mahomes threw 3 interceptions last week against Miami, the Chiefs are by far the best offense in the league. They are “giving up” -5 points per game against fantasy defenses. Even though the Saints defense has been stellar this year, its hard to see any defense in the NFL slowing down the Chiefs.

Sit: Clyde Edwards-Helaire

Edwards-Helaire has been consistently average in his fantasy production this year, scoring 9+ points in all but two games this year. However, his low ceiling against a tough run defense in the Saints, should land him outside of the top 20 as far as running back go in Week 15. I would only use CEH as a FLEX in larger leagues for this week.
